What to Do Immediately After an Accident in Stark NY

After an accident in Stark, Herkimer County, acting promptly is essential to protect your legal rights and support a strong personal injury claim.

Your safety is the top priority. Following an accident in Stark, Herkimer County, check for injuries and call emergency services if necessary. Take photos of the scene, gather witness contact information, and seek a medical evaluation even if you feel fine. Avoid making statements that could be interpreted as admitting fault, as this could affect a personal injury claim.

Determining Liability After an Accident in Stark, New York

Determining fault after an accident in Stark, Herkimer County, is crucial for protecting your legal rights. Liability affects insurance claims and potential comp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and other related damages. Establishing responsibility quickly helps ensure your case is supported by clear, well-documented evidence.

New York follows a comparative negligence system, allowing more than one party to share responsibility for an accident in Stark, Herkimer County. For example, if a driver fails to yield while turning onto New York State Route 168 near the intersection with Jordanville Road, and another motorist is distracted while traveling along Route 168, both could be assigned partial fault. Comp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, or pain and suffering would then be adjusted according to each party's percentage of responsibility.

Accidents in Stark may be investigated by the Herkimer County Sheriff's Office, or New York State Police Troop D. In Stark, Herkimer County, accident reports contain essential information, including witness statements and diagrams of the scene. These records are crucial for establishing liability and supporting a personal injury claim.

Economic Compensation

Economic compensation covers the measurable financial losses resulting from an accident, including medical bills, rehabilitation costs, property damage, and lost wages if you are unable to work. For example, an injury from a collision along State Route 80 near the intersection with State Route 168 in Stark could lead to hospital bills or ongoing physical therapy. These expenses can be pursued as economic damages in a personal injury claim. In cases of serious injury or wrongful death, economic damages also include funeral expenses and loss of future earnings.

Non-Economic Compensation

Non-economic compensation covers losses that are harder to quantify financially, such as pain and suffering, emotional distress, or a reduced quality of life. For instance, an injury along State Route 168 near the Starkville Creamery in Stark could cause ongoing discomfort, anxiety, or limitations in daily activities. These impacts may be considered non-economic damages in a personal injury claim in Stark, Herkimer County.

Statute of Limitations: Why You Need a Personal Injury Lawyer for Stark Injuries

In New York State, the statute of Limitations depends on the type of injury. Most cases must be dealt with within three years, however there are some exceptions. For instance, Medical Malpractice has a statute of limitations for 2 years and 6 months from the date of the malpractice or from the end of continuous treatment.

About Stark, New York

The Town of Stark is a peaceful rural community in Herkimer County, New York, bordered by Warren and Little Falls, known for its rolling hills, farmland, and scenic countryside. The community offers a quiet lifestyle surrounded by natural beauty, with access to outdoor recreation, local parks, and nearby towns for essential services. Stark's welcoming community and tranquil environment make it an ideal location for families and individuals seeking the charm and serenity of upstate New York living. As of January 2026, the estimated population of Stark is approximately 700.
